PRECAUTION [03/2012 - ]
- PRECAUTIONS WHEN CHECKING FOR DTCS When the cable is disconnected from the negative (-) auxiliary battery terminal, the DTCs stored in the steering lock ECU are cleared. Be sure to record any output DTCs immediately. When using the Techstream with the power switch off to troubleshoot: Connect the Techstream to the DLC3, and turn a courtesy light switch on and off at intervals of 1.5 seconds or less until communication between the Techstream and vehicle begins.
- PRECAUTION WHEN AUXILIARY BATTERY VOLTAGE IS LOW OR AFTER DISCONNECTING AND RECONNECTING CABLE TO NEGATIVE (-) AUXILIARY BATTERY TERMINAL After the cable is disconnected and reconnected to the negative (-) auxiliary battery terminal, or when the auxiliary battery voltage is low, once the auxiliary battery is restored to its normal state, if the driver door is not opened and then closed with the power switch off, the steering lock may not be able to be released and the hybrid control system may not be able to start.
- PRECAUTIONS WHEN REPLACING STEERING LOCK ECU (STEERING LOCK ACTUATOR ASSEMBLY) If the steering lock ECU (steering lock actuator assembly) is replaced, be sure to confirm that the steering is unlocked by turning the steering wheel to the left and right before starting the hybrid control system. If the steering is locked for any reason, open and close a door with the power switch off, and then unlock the steering lock by pressing the power switch. This prevents the hybrid control system from starting while the steering is locked.
- PRECAUTION FOR REGISTRATION If replacing any of the following parts, refer to the registration procedures. Refer to «REGISTRATION [03/2012 - ]»(ref-600446-S15322006622014022400000) . Certification ECU (Smart key ECU assembly) Power management control ECU ID code box (Immobilizer code ECU) Steering lock ECU (Steering lock actuator assembly) Electrical key transmitter sub-assembly Main body ECU (Multiplex network body ECU)

| Component | Outline |
|---|---|
| Steering Lock ECU (Steering Lock Actuator Assembly) | The steering is locked and unlocked by communicating with the certification ECU (smart key ECU assembly) via LIN communication. When the following conditions are met, the steering can be unlocked. The codes (L codes) of the ID code box (immobilizer code ECU) and steering lock match. The codes (S codes) of the ID code box (immobilizer code ECU) and certification ECU (smart key ECU assembly) match. The certification ECU (smart key ECU assembly) and key ID codes match. |
| Certification ECU (Smart Key ECU Assembly) | The ID code of the key the user is carrying is sent to the electrical key antenna. The certification ECU (smart key ECU assembly) compares the key ID code it receives from the electrical key antenna with its own ID code. If they match, the certification ECU (smart key ECU assembly) permits the steering lock ECU to turn the power source mode on (READY), start the hybrid control system and unlock and lock the steering. |
| Power Management Control ECU | Permits the steering lock ECU to supply power to activate the motor. The power management control ECU and certification ECU (smart key ECU assembly) permit hybrid control system start after receiving an unlock signal from the steering lock ECU. |
| ID Code Box (Immobilizer Code ECU) | Receives immobilizer set and unset commands from the certification ECU (smart key ECU assembly) via LIN communication and sends them to the ECM. |
